Soybean Processing. Soybean processing is AGP’s primary business. AGP operates ten soybean processing plants across the Midwest, positioning AGP as the fourth-largest soybean processor in the U.S. and the largest soybean processor west of the Mississippi River. Degumming. Crude soybean oil contains a relatively high concentration of phospholipids compared with other vegetable oils. Degumming is a process of removing these components from crude soybean oil to improve its physical stability and facilitate further refining.
Vegetable Oil Processing, Solvent Extraction and Oil Desolventizing The extraction process consists of washing the oil from the soybean flakes with hexane solvent in a countercurrent extractor. Then the solvent is evaporated (i. e., desolventized) from both the solvent/oil mixture (micella) and the solvent-laden, defatted flakes.

The Cherryvale plant will handle up to 49 million bushels of soybeans annually, providing sustainable soy feedstocks for refined vegetable oil, animal feed and renewable transportation fuels. More than 60 permanent jobs are being created, in addition to jobs and economic activity supported during the plant’s construction, which began in 2022.

- What are the primary inputs to vegetable oil processing?
- The primary inputs to vegetable oil processing are the specialized inputs, oilseeds and hexane, and the nonspecialized inputs, labor, capital, and energy. In this section, each specialized input is described. Oilseeds. Oilseeds are the primary input in the production of vegetable oils.
- How much soybean oil was produced in 1996-1997?
- For the 1996-1997 crop year (October-September), production of soybean oil is estimated to be 15.7 billion pounds, an increase of about 2 percent over the 1995-1996 year.185 Expected prices for various crops influence a farmer’s planting decisions from year to year.

- Which industry produces the most vegetable oil?
- Soybean oil processors comprise the largest share of the vegetable oil industry, producing about 75 percent of the domestic supply of vegetable oil. Vegetable oils are used almost entirely for human consumption, although small quantities are used for industrial purposes such as in paints, resins, and animal feeds.
